WhereParcel vs AfterShip vs TrackingMore: 荷物追跡API比較 (2026)
ECサイト、物流ダッシュボード、または荷物追跡が必要なアプリケーションを開発する際、どの追跡APIを選ぶかは非常に重要な決定です。2026年現在、市場をリードする3つのサービスはWhereParcel、AfterShip、TrackingMoreです。それぞれ独自の強み、料金モデル、開発者体験を提供しています。
このガイドでは、開発者やプロダクトチームにとって重要なあらゆる側面で3つのサービスを比較します。
比較一覧表
| 項目 | WhereParcel | AfterShip | TrackingMore |
|---|---|---|---|
| 対応キャリア | 500+(韓国、日本、米国、ドイツ、中国) | 1,200+ | 1,300+ |
| 無料枠 | 月1,000リクエスト | 月50件 | 月100リクエスト |
| 課金方式 | リクエスト単位 | 出荷単位 | リクエスト単位 |
| 多言語対応 | 英語、韓国語、日本語 | 英語+一部言語 | 英語、中国語 |
| APIプレイグラウンド | あり(インタラクティブ) | なし | なし |
| REST API | クリーンなRESTful | REST + SDK | REST |
| 認証方式 | APIキー | APIキー | APIキー |
機能の詳細比較
キャリアカバレッジ
AfterShipとTrackingMoreは、それぞれ1,000以上のキャリアに対応しており、数字の上ではリードしています。しかし、単純な数字がすべてではありません。WhereParcelは、韓国、日本、米国、ドイツ、中国など主要市場における深く安定したカバレッジに注力しています。公式APIを提供していないキャリアでも、リアルタイムスクレイピングインフラにより正確な結果を保証します。
WhereParcelの分散ワーカーアーキテクチャにより、公式APIがないキャリアでも安定して追跡できます。競合がしばしば不安定なサードパーティデータソースに頼るのに対し、WhereParcelは自動IP回転と障害分離機能を備えた独自のスクレイピングインフラを運用しています。
料金比較
特にスタートアップやサイドプロジェクトでは、料金が決定的な要素となることが多いです。3つのサービスの料金を比較します。
WhereParcel
- 無料枠: 月1,000リクエスト
- 有料プラン: 競争力のあるリクエスト単位課金
- 無料プランはクレジットカード不要
- 課金方式: APIリクエスト単位(シンプルで予測可能)
AfterShip
- 無料枠: 月50件
- Essentials: 100件で月額$11から
- Pro以上: エンタープライズ機能を含む、かなり高額な料金
- 課金方式: 出荷単位(1つの出荷に対して複数のAPI呼び出しが可能)
TrackingMore
- 無料枠: 月100リクエスト
- 有料プラン: 2,000リクエストで月額約$9から
- 課金方式: リクエスト単位
違いは明確です。WhereParcelの無料枠月1,000リクエストは、AfterShipの50件の20倍、TrackingMoreの100リクエストの10倍の余裕があります。プロトタイプ、MVP、または少量のアプリケーションを開発する開発者にとって、WhereParcelの無料枠はアップグレードなしで十分な場合が多いです。
AfterShipの出荷単位課金も混乱を招くことがあります。同じ荷物を複数回追跡しても1件としてカウントされますが、50件という制限は実際のサービスでは非常に不足しています。
開発者体験
WhereParcel
WhereParcelは、開発者が開発者のために作ったサービスです。すべてのキャリアに対して一貫した応答形式を持つクリーンなRESTful APIを提供します。
- インタラクティブAPIプレイグラウンド — コードを書かずにブラウザで直接キャリアと追跡番号をテスト
- 包括的なドキュメント — cURL、JavaScript、Python、Goなど多言語で明確な例を提供
- 統一された応答形式 — すべてのキャリアが同じ正規化されたJSON構造を返す
- 充実したレートリミット — 無料プランでも人為的なスロットリングなし
- 多言語ドキュメント — 日本語、英語、韓国語で完全なドキュメントを提供
AfterShip
AfterShipは複数の言語(Node.js、Python、Ruby、PHP、Java)で公式SDKを提供しており、初期の連携を加速できます。しかし、SDKの抽象化レイヤーが複雑さを増し、AfterShipは単なる追跡APIではなく完全な配送プラットフォームであるため、API領域が広大です。追跡のみが必要な開発者は、使わない機能の複雑なエコシステムを探索することになりがちです。
TrackingMore
TrackingMoreは基本的なREST APIドキュメントを提供しています。ドキュメントは機能的ですが、現代の開発者が期待する深さやインタラクティブな要素が不足しています。APIプレイグラウンドがなく、例はcURLとPHPに限定されています。エラーメッセージがわかりにくいことがあり、キャリアごとに応答形式がわずかに異なります。
サービス選択ガイド
WhereParcelを選ぶべき場合:
- 荷物追跡に特化したクリーンで開発者フレンドリーなREST APIが必要な場合
- 開発や少量の本番環境のための充実した無料枠(月1,000リクエスト)が必要な場合
- 韓国、日本、中国などアジア市場をターゲットにしている場合(WhereParcelの深いキャリアカバレッジ)
- 連携前にインタラクティブプレイグラウンドでテストしたい場合
AfterShipを選ぶべき場合:
- 追跡だけでなく、配送通知、ブランド追跡ページ、返品管理、配送分析を含む完全な配送プラットフォームが必要な場合
- エンタープライズレベルの要件とプレミアム料金に対応できる予算がある場合
- 複数のプログラミング言語の公式SDKが必要な場合
- 追跡がより大きな購入後体験の一部である場合
TrackingMoreを選ぶべき場合:
- 予算が限られており、基本的な追跡機能のみが必要な場合
- 大手アグリゲーターのみがサポートするニッチなキャリアのカバレッジが必要な場合
- 洗練されていない開発者体験を許容できる場合
パフォーマンスとアーキテクチャ
WhereParcelが技術的に際立っている分野はアーキテクチャです。AfterShipとTrackingMoreが従来の集中型サーバーアーキテクチャを使用しているのに対し、WhereParcelは自動IP回転を備えた分散ワーカーシステムを採用しています。
- 高い信頼性 — 1つのワーカーノードに問題が発生しても、他のノードが稼働を継続
- 優れたスクレイピング精度 — 自動IP回転によりキャリアからのブロックを防止
- スケーラブルな設計 — ワーカーを追加デプロイするだけで容量を拡張可能
API背後のインフラを重視する開発者にとって、このアーキテクチャはより安定した稼働時間と最新の追跡データを意味します。
まとめ
3つのサービスすべてがマルチキャリア荷物追跡という根本的な問題を解決しますが、それぞれ異なるユーザー層を対象としています。
AfterShipは、購入後の完全なスタックが必要なエンタープライズチームに最適な総合配送プラットフォームです。TrackingMoreは、基本的な要件を持つシンプルなユースケースに適した低予算の選択肢です。
WhereParcelは、完全な配送プラットフォームの肥大化なしに、また基本サービスの制限なしに、クリーンで充実したドキュメントを持つ追跡APIを求める開発者にとって最適な選択です。月1,000件の無料リクエスト、インタラクティブAPIプレイグラウンド、そして深いアジアキャリアカバレッジを備えたWhereParcelは、2026年にモダンな追跡体験を構築する開発者にとって最良の選択です。
今すぐ始めましょう。無料登録すれば、クレジットカード不要で数分以内に追跡を開始できます。